本文目录导读:
在信息化时代,数据库作为存储和管理数据的基石,其重要性不言而喻,而数据模型作为数据库的核心,决定了数据的存储方式、组织形式以及访问方法,本文将深入剖析数据模型的特点,为您揭示数据库中数据存储的奥秘。
数据模型概述
数据模型是数据库中数据的存储方式,它将现实世界中的数据抽象成一种易于理解和操作的逻辑结构,数据模型主要分为三种类型:概念模型、逻辑模型和物理模型。
图片来源于网络,如有侵权联系删除
1、概念模型:概念模型是数据库设计的第一步,它将现实世界中的实体、属性和关系抽象成一种易于理解的形式,常见的概念模型有E-R模型、UML模型等。
2、逻辑模型:逻辑模型是概念模型在数据库设计中的具体实现,它将概念模型中的实体、属性和关系转化为数据库中的表、字段和关系,常见的逻辑模型有层次模型、网状模型、关系模型等。
3、物理模型:物理模型是逻辑模型在数据库中的具体实现,它将逻辑模型中的表、字段和关系转化为具体的存储结构,常见的物理模型有B树、哈希表、堆等。
数据模型的特点
1、抽象性:数据模型将现实世界中的复杂问题抽象成一种易于理解和操作的逻辑结构,使得数据库设计人员能够更好地把握数据之间的关系。
2、结构性:数据模型具有明确的层次结构,包括实体、属性和关系,这种结构有助于数据库设计人员更好地组织和管理数据。
3、可扩展性:数据模型能够根据实际需求进行扩展,以满足不同场景下的数据存储需求,关系模型可以通过添加新的表、字段和关系来实现扩展。
图片来源于网络,如有侵权联系删除
4、数据一致性:数据模型通过约束条件保证数据的完整性、一致性和安全性,在关系模型中,可以通过外键约束来保证数据的一致性。
5、高效性:数据模型采用高效的存储结构,如B树、哈希表等,以实现快速的数据检索和查询,这有助于提高数据库的运行效率。
6、灵活性:数据模型支持多种数据操作,如增、删、改、查等,以满足不同场景下的数据管理需求。
7、兼容性:数据模型具有较强的兼容性,可以适应不同的数据库管理系统,如MySQL、Oracle、SQL Server等。
数据模型的应用
数据模型在数据库设计中具有广泛的应用,以下列举几个常见场景:
1、企业级应用:在大型企业中,数据模型用于构建企业级应用,如ERP、CRM等,以实现数据的集中管理和高效利用。
图片来源于网络,如有侵权联系删除
2、云计算:在云计算领域,数据模型用于构建分布式数据库,以实现海量数据的存储、处理和分析。
3、大数据:在大数据领域,数据模型用于构建大数据平台,以实现海量数据的存储、处理和分析。
4、物联网:在物联网领域,数据模型用于构建物联网平台,以实现设备数据的采集、存储和分析。
数据模型作为数据库中数据的存储方式,具有诸多特点,深入了解数据模型的特点,有助于我们更好地进行数据库设计和开发,为信息化时代的数据管理提供有力支持。
标签: #数据模型是数据库中数据的存储方式
评论列表